Comparison Results
| Metric | £64,730 | £69,730 |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| Gross Salary | £64,730 | £69,730 | £5,000 |
| Income Tax | £13,324 | £15,324 | £2,000 |
| National Insurance | £3,305 | £3,405 | £100 |
| Pension | £0 | £0 | £0 |
| Take-Home Pay (Yearly) | £48,101 | £51,001 | £2,900 |
| Take-Home (Monthly) | £4,008 | £4,250 | £242 |
| Effective Tax Rate | 25.7% | 26.9% | 1.2% |
